Casio EX-FC150 vs Nikon S5100 Overview
Here, we will be matching up the Casio EX-FC150 vs Nikon S5100, both Small Sensor Compact digital cameras by manufacturers Casio and Nikon. The image resolution of the EX-FC150 (10MP) and the S5100 (12MP) is pretty well matched and both cameras have the identical sensor sizing (1/2.3").

The EX-FC150 was unveiled 9 months before the S5100 which means that they are both of a similar generation. Both of these cameras feature the same body design (Compact).

Casio EX-FC150 vs Nikon S5100 Physical Comparison
When you are looking to carry your camera often, you need to take into account its weight and proportions. The Casio EX-FC150 comes with outer dimensions of 99mm x 58mm x 28mm (3.9" x 2.3" x 1.1") having a weight of 173 grams (0.38 lbs) while the Nikon S5100 has measurements of 97mm x 57mm x 22mm (3.8" x 2.2" x 0.9") along with a weight of 132 grams (0.29 lbs).

Casio EX-FC150 vs Nikon S5100 Sensor Comparison
Sometimes, it can be hard to visualize the difference between sensor sizing just by looking at specifications. The photograph below will help provide you a clearer sense of the sensor dimensions in the EX-FC150 and S5100.
Plainly, both of the cameras come with the identical sensor size albeit different megapixels. You should expect the Nikon S5100 to give greater detail having an extra 2MP. Higher resolution will also allow you to crop photographs a good deal more aggressively. The older EX-FC150 is going to be disadvantaged in sensor innovation.
